technotrans celebrates its 50th anniversary: a new book tells the story

Development from garage company to international technology group
Heinz Harling publishes book on company history

The technotrans group of companies with its headquarters in Sassenberg celebrated its 50th anniversary on 1 October 2020. Having started out as a family-run sideline business in a garage in the Westphalian province, technotrans is now one of the world's leading solution providers in the field of liquid management. The company is represented at 18 locations in Europe, America, Asia and Australia. The company owes this success in particular to its high level of technological expertise and the continuous development of new industries and markets. Just in time for the anniversary, Heinz Harling, Chairman of the Supervisory Board and technotrans veteran, recounts the history of the company and the people involved in it in his factual and entertaining book "Alles fließt".
"The future needs a strong foundation and history, as Heinz Harling aptly writes, is the foundation on which every company stands. That is why today we are honouring the successes of the past while at the same time keeping a firm eye on the challenges that lie ahead," says Michael Finger, Spokesman of the Board of Management of technotrans SE.
On October 1, 1970, Franz Böhnensieker and his wife Josy founded the company Böhnensieker Maschinen Konstruktionsbüro (BMK) in a garage in Harsewinkel, East Westphalia, and thus laid the foundation stone for the later technotrans SE. Over the next 50 years, technotrans developed, driven by a successful management buy-out, into an internationally active, listed group of companies with seven production locations and more than 1,400 employees. The Sassenberg-based solution provider made its breakthrough with dampening solution circulators and cooling and temperature control systems for the printing industry. Today, technotrans is a growth company that operates successfully in numerous other sectors, including the plastics processing industry, the laser and machine tool industry, electromobility and medical and scanner technology.
"We are proud of our successes, which we owe to customers, employees, partners and founders alike. In order to continue to write the history of our company, technotrans will continue to build on its expertise and position in the market," emphasises Finger.
Everything flows: A book on the history of the company
The technotrans history is available in print for the first time in the anniversary year. The author of the almost novelistic book about the history of the technology company, which was published in July and by no means only illuminates the successful sides of its development, is Heinz Harling. For more than 40 years, Harling has been supporting technotrans in various functions - from sales manager and managing director to chairman of the Board of Management and chairman of the Supervisory Board. The company's history, entitled "Everything flows", is an eventful account of the path from a garage business in the Münsterland region to an international company, and looks above all at the people behind this development.
